Interferential current therapy (IFC) is an advanced form of electrical stimulation that delivers mild electrical impulses to targeted areas of discomfort. These impulses reach deep into muscles and tissues, helping improve circulation and ease tension. Unlike standard electrical stimulation, IFC uses two different frequencies that intersect, creating a deeper and more targeted response. This therapy is commonly used for symptoms such as muscle tightness, nerve-related sensations, joint stiffness, and inflammation.

Patients often find it to be a comfortable and soothing experience, describing a mild tingling or pulsating sensation during treatment. Because IFC supports the body's natural pain-relief response, it can be a helpful option for managing ongoing discomfort without relying on medication. Regular sessions can help improve mobility and support long-term recovery.
